an 04 Hyundai Accent

The real pain of the install is the trim around the head unit is all one piece, and the climate controls screw into that trim, but from the back. So you have to like pull it out a little, then stick a wrench with a phillips bit in there and slowly work the screws out...

If you don't trust your local shops, then do it yourself and don't worry about whether the shop gets the $$ or not..If you have a decent place close by, then save yourself some headache and let'em take care of it for you..
A better way to remove your HU is to look under the center of the dash on both sides--the heater&a/c control cables are quite easy to locate and unclip from the heater box, then that whole dash bezel will pull out...
